/

31st December 2024

How to Make an App Like Ola

How to Make an App Like Ola: A Step-by-Step Guide

In today’s fast-paced world, ride-hailing apps like Ola have transformed how we commute. With the global ride-sharing market projected to reach $185.1 billion by 2026, developing a robust, scalable app like Ola is a lucrative opportunity for businesses. If you’re wondering “How to Make an App Like Ola,” you’re in the right place. In this blog, we’ll explore the critical steps, essential features, and strategies to build a successful ride-hailing app.

Why Build an App Like Ola?

Ride-hailing apps offer convenience, accessibility, and affordability. Businesses entering this space can tap into a broad audience base, ranging from daily commuters to tourists. Ola’s success lies in its seamless user experience, innovative features, and robust technology. Replicating this success requires meticulous planning and execution.

Key Features of an App Like Ola

To build an app like Ola, you must include the following core features:

1. User-Friendly Interface

  • Simple Registration: Allow users to register via email, phone, or social media.
  • Easy Navigation: A clean, intuitive interface ensures users can book rides effortlessly.

2. Real-Time Tracking

  • GPS Integration: Enable users to track their ride in real-time.
  • ETA Updates: Keep users informed about the estimated arrival time.

3. Multiple Payment Options

  • Digital Wallets: Integrate wallets like Google Pay and Paytm.
  • Cash Payments: Offer flexibility for users preferring traditional payment methods.

4. Driver Panel

  • Ride Requests: Drivers can accept or decline ride requests.
  • Earnings Dashboard: Provide a detailed view of daily earnings.

5. Admin Panel

  • User Management: Monitor and manage user activities.
  • Analytics Tools: Gain insights into app performance and user behavior.

Steps to Develop an App Like Ola

Creating an app like Ola involves several stages, from ideation to deployment. Let’s dive into the process:

1. Research and Planning

  • Market Analysis: Identify your target audience, competitors, and market trends.
  • Feature List: Prioritize must-have features for the initial version of your app.

2. Choose the Right Tech Stack

Selecting the appropriate technology stack ensures your app’s performance and scalability. Here’s a basic recommendation:

  • Frontend: React Native or Flutter for a seamless user interface.
  • Backend: Node.js or Ruby on Rails for efficient server-side operations.
  • Database: MongoDB or PostgreSQL for reliable data storage.

3. Design a Seamless User Experience

Work with UI/UX designers to craft a visually appealing and functional design. The smoother the experience, the higher the user retention.

4. Development and Testing

  • Agile Development: Divide the project into sprints for better management.
  • Rigorous Testing: Conduct beta testing to identify and fix bugs.

5. Deployment and Maintenance

  • App Store Submission: Ensure compliance with Google Play and Apple App Store guidelines.
  • Continuous Updates: Regularly update your app to add features and enhance security.

Cost to Develop an App Like Ola

The cost of building a ride-hailing app depends on various factors:

  • Complexity: A basic app will cost less than one with advanced features like AI-driven analytics.
  • Team: Hiring a skilled development team impacts the budget.
  • Location: Development costs vary across regions.

On average, developing an app like Ola can range from $30,000 to $200,000.

How Ola Ensures Success: Lessons for Your App

Ola’s journey offers several lessons for aspiring developers:

1. Focus on Customer Experience

Ola prioritizes user satisfaction through features like emergency buttons, 24/7 support, and transparent pricing. Implementing such features can set your app apart.

2. Leverage Technology

Using AI and machine learning, Ola optimizes routes, predicts demand, and enhances user experience. Integrating these technologies can make your app future-proof.

3. Strong Marketing Strategies

Ola’s referral programs and targeted advertising drive user acquisition. Similarly, invest in effective marketing campaigns to grow your user base.

Learn more about enhancing customer experience with Sodio’s marketing tools.

Common Challenges and How to Overcome Them

Developing a ride-hailing app isn’t without challenges. Here’s how to tackle them:

1. High Competition

  • Solution: Identify niche markets and tailor your services to meet specific needs.

2. Regulatory Issues

  • Solution: Understand and comply with local laws and guidelines.

3. Technical Glitches

  • Solution: Conduct regular maintenance and updates to ensure app stability.

4. Driver Retention

  • Solution: Offer attractive incentives and a user-friendly driver panel.

Ready to Build Your App?

Creating a successful app like Ola requires a strategic approach, from ideation to execution. By prioritizing user needs, leveraging cutting-edge technology, and maintaining a robust backend, you can build a ride-hailing app that stands out in a competitive market.

Want to make your app idea a reality? Explore Sodio’s custom app development services or contact our team for a free consultation.